If Ben Venue (2392ft) is known as the miniature mountain, its easterly neighbour, Ben A'an, at a mere 1491ft, could perhaps be described as microscopic! However in spite of its modest height, it sits in a commanding position overlooking Loch Katrine and Loch Achray and if conditions are clear the views across the Loch Lomond and Trossachs national park are stunning! With a good path most of the way to the summit, the walk up and down should take us little more than 3 hours - just enough for a great little Christmas Eve winter warmer!
